Botanicula logo Botanicula

Botanicula is a point-and-click adventure game developed by Amanita Design.

Flipsnack is a digital flipbook maker that anyone can use. You can upload PDF files or build an entire publication from scratch with just images and texts (and a little creativity). Flipsnack is the perfect tool for converting PDF files into online flipbooks such as magazines, catalogs, brochures, flyers, and many more. It supports interactions such as links, audio, video, product tags, forms, or embedded content.

Create, share or download your publications as PDF files and print them. No technical skills or installs are needed.
